About Lentil

Lentils are a legume (pulse) crop milled into flour, fiber, or protein fractions and formulated into grain-free dog and cat foods.

Lentils are a plant-based source of protein, complex carbohydrates, fiber and micronutrients (notably folate and iron) commonly used in pet foods to add bulk, promote satiety and help moderate post-meal blood sugar. They can be a useful ingredient for dogs when properly processed and balanced with animal-derived amino acids, but lentil protein is less digestible and incomplete for obligate carnivores like cats; high legume inclusion can also increase gas or digestive upset and has been discussed in the context of diet-associated heart concerns in dogs, so lentils should be used in nutritionally complete, vetted formulations.

Primary role
plant protein and fiber source, carbohydrate replacement in grain-free formulas

Why it's used

Lentils became a common base ingredient in grain-free formulas as a starch and fiber source that also contributes plant protein, and their amino acid profile is comparatively high in lysine. Research on pulse ingredients shows several amino acids in lentils digest well in dogs, though methionine digestibility runs lower than for animal-derived proteins.

Common concerns

  • FDA dilated cardiomyopathy inquiry From 2018 through 2022 the FDA compiled reports of canine dilated cardiomyopathy in dogs eating grain-free diets high in peas, lentils, or other pulses, and it described the possible association as a complex issue involving multiple factors rather than establishing a single cause.
  • Sulfur amino acid digestibility Published digestibility studies found lentils and other pulses can be comparatively low in digestible methionine, a nutrient tied to taurine status in dogs, which is a formulation variable rather than a reason to avoid lentils outright.
  • Incomplete protein for cats As obligate carnivores, cats need lentil protein paired with supplemental essential amino acids and taurine, since plant proteins alone do not match a cat's essential nutrient requirements.

Also relevant

The FDA has not named a required or banned inclusion level for lentils and, as of its most recent update, closed public reporting on the DCM investigation pending new scientific evidence.
